Air Fryer Round Steak
Air fryer eye of round steak is tender, juicy, and perfectly cooked every time. It's a feast for any beef lover and so easy to make!

Ingredients
- 2-3 Eye of Round Roast (Cut into steaks) cut 1 ½ inches thick
- oil
- steak seasoning Use your favorite or none at all
- salt
- pepper
Instructions
- Trim any unwanted fat from each steak.
- Place a few tablespoons of oil in a small bowl. Brush both sides of the steak with the oil.
- Coat each side of the meat with salt and pepper and your favorite steak seasoning, if desired.
- Place each steak into your air fryer basket.
- Cook at 400 degrees for 7-12 minutes depending on your desired level of doneness. I cooked the photographed steaks for 7 minutes.

Notes
- Buy a roast and cut them yourself into 1 ½ inch thick steaks. Cheaper and you can control the thickness.
- Always preheat your air fryer for at least 5 minutes for an even cook and perfect crust.
- I got a medium rare steak at 7 minutes and a well done steak at 12 minutes. This will vary depending on the steak thickness and your air fryer. Check the steaks often during cooking and use a meat thermometer for best results.
- Before seasoning, pat the round steak dry with a paper towel to remove any excess moisture to help seasoning stick to your steak.
- Take the steak out of the refrigerator and let it sit at room temperature with seasoning on it for about 30 to 60 minutes to allow seasoning to penetrate the meat and for even cooking and better browning.
- Once your steak is thoroughly seasoned, apply a thin layer of oil to the steak with a basting brush or a spray bottle to help with crisp exterior.
- Be sure to position the steak in a single layer with some space around it so air can circulate properly.
- Flip the steak at the halfway point to ensure even cooking on both sides.
- After cooking, allow your steak to rest for at least 5-10 minutes before slicing so juices can redistribute within the meat.
